For motor racing enthusiasts the TT Circuit in Assen is legendary. Known as the ‘Cathedral of Motorcycle Racing’ the circuit not only hosts the Dutch TT, but is also part of the Superbike World Championship as well as the MCE British Superbike Championship which takes place in Assen over three days in September.
